    Abstract: The study evaluated the effect of including maize offal with graded levels of melon shell in diets of Heterobranchus bidorsalis juveniles (15.30±1.20g). This study was conducted for 8 weeks. The diet constitute 42% crude protein content with melon shell at different inclusion levels of 0%, 25%, 50%, 75% and 100% respectively.
